Multiphase flows and transport phenomena

Description

This SIG concerns all aspects of multiphase flows and related transport phenomena encompassing methodologies (experimental, theoretical and computational) and scales (from contact lines to large interfacial waves). The grouping brings together experts from academia and industry to strengthen and sustain the internationally-leading UK multiphase research community, spanning disciplines and applications.
